WebAug 31, 2024 · A. Hold one dumbbell overhead with both hands. B. Draw shoulders down and back and engage core. Then, keeping elbows pointed forward, bend elbows and allow the weight to lower down back. C. Extend arms to bring the weight back overhead to return to starting position.
